Myth: Dental Surgery Is Always Excruciating
You may think that dental surgery constantly involves discomfort, yet that's simply not real. Unlike popular belief, oral surgery treatments aren't always unpleasant experiences. Thanks to advancements in anesthesia and sedation methods, oral surgeons are able to make sure that patients are comfortable and pain-free throughout the entire procedure.
Prior to the surgery begins, you'll be given anesthetic, which numbs the area being treated and stops you from really feeling any type of pain. In addition, if you experience any stress and anxiety or fear, your dental cosmetic surgeon can administer sedation to help you unwind and really feel more comfortable.
Whether you're obtaining a tooth extraction, oral implant, or jaw surgical treatment, rest assured that dental surgery can be a pain-free and comfy experience.
Myth: Dental Surgery Is Just for Emergencies
Contrary to common belief, dental surgery isn't limited to emergency circumstances.
While it holds true that dental surgery can be required in cases of severe injury or sudden pain, it's also typically used for intended treatments that enhance the total health and wellness and function of your mouth.
As an example, if you have actually misaligned jaws or teeth that do not fit properly, dental surgery can correct these problems and stop future troubles.
In addition, dental surgery can be carried out to remove influenced wisdom teeth, deal with gum tissue disease, or location oral implants.
By resolving these issues before they become emergency situations, dental surgery can help maintain your dental health and stop more severe complications down the line.
Myth: Oral Surgery Is Risky and Dangerous
Many individuals erroneously think that dental surgery postures a substantial threat and danger to their health. Nonetheless, this is a common myth that needs to be disproved.
While any procedure features some degree of threat, oral surgery is generally secure and carried out by highly trained specialists. Dentists and dental cosmetic surgeons go through years of education and training to ensure the highest degree of competence in performing these procedures.
Additionally, advancements in technology and anesthetic have actually considerably improved the safety and security of oral surgery. As a matter of fact, the dangers related to dental surgery are typically outweighed by the benefits it provides, such as alleviating pain, boosting oral wellness, and boosting overall well-being.
It is very important to seek advice from a certified oral doctor to resolve any type of problems and make an informed decision regarding your dental health requirements.

Myth: Dental Surgery Is Not Needed permanently Oral Health
Oral surgery plays an essential function in preserving excellent dental health. As opposed to the preferred myth, it isn't simply an aesthetic procedure or an unnecessary deluxe. Below's why oral surgery is essential for your dental wellness:
- Removal of affected knowledge teeth: Eliminating affected wisdom teeth avoids congestion, infection, and possible damages to surrounding teeth.
- Therapy of dental infections: Dental surgery can help treat extreme gum tissue infections, abscesses, and various other oral infections that can lead to significant health and wellness issues if left without treatment.
- Rehabilitative jaw surgery: Jaw imbalance can trigger difficulty in eating, speech issues, and can even bring about temporomandibular joint (TMJ) condition. Dental surgery can deal with these issues.
- Oral implants: Oral surgery is required for positioning dental implants, which are the very best option for replacing missing teeth.
- Treatment of dental cancer cells: Oral surgery is commonly needed for the removal of malignant lumps and the restoration of cells influenced by dental cancer cells.
Do not succumb to the misconception that dental surgery is unneeded. It's a vital part of maintaining excellent oral wellness and stopping further problems.
